diff options
author | Bernard Normier <bernard@zeroc.com> | 2006-05-04 16:15:21 +0000 |
---|---|---|
committer | Bernard Normier <bernard@zeroc.com> | 2006-05-04 16:15:21 +0000 |
commit | 87ed29e743f1c53e01878259a2c8ba1b352d3933 (patch) | |
tree | cf7de9d5ef8ac0362839c6122cad9d5217867e7f /java/src/IceGridGUI/Application/Communicator.java | |
parent | Fixed typo. (diff) | |
download | ice-87ed29e743f1c53e01878259a2c8ba1b352d3933.tar.bz2 ice-87ed29e743f1c53e01878259a2c8ba1b352d3933.tar.xz ice-87ed29e743f1c53e01878259a2c8ba1b352d3933.zip |
Better PropertySets support
Diffstat (limited to 'java/src/IceGridGUI/Application/Communicator.java')
-rwxr-xr-x | java/src/IceGridGUI/Application/Communicator.java | 7 |
1 files changed, 4 insertions, 3 deletions
diff --git a/java/src/IceGridGUI/Application/Communicator.java b/java/src/IceGridGUI/Application/Communicator.java index de4633588ad..3ba264079b9 100755 --- a/java/src/IceGridGUI/Application/Communicator.java +++ b/java/src/IceGridGUI/Application/Communicator.java @@ -385,7 +385,8 @@ abstract class Communicator extends TreeNode implements DescriptorHolder Object descriptor = child.getDescriptor();
removeDescriptor(descriptor);
getEnclosingEditable().markModified();
-
+ getRoot().updated();
+
java.util.List list = findInstances(true);
java.util.Iterator p = list.iterator();
while(p.hasNext())
@@ -399,7 +400,7 @@ abstract class Communicator extends TreeNode implements DescriptorHolder void addDescriptor(Object descriptor)
{
- _children.add(descriptor);
+ _descriptors.add(descriptor);
}
void removeDescriptor(Object descriptor)
@@ -407,7 +408,7 @@ abstract class Communicator extends TreeNode implements DescriptorHolder //
// A straight remove uses equals(), which is not the desired behavior
//
- java.util.Iterator p = _adapters.iterator();
+ java.util.Iterator p = _descriptors.iterator();
while(p.hasNext())
{
if(descriptor == p.next())
|